Python如何调用GPT3.5接口
更新时间:2023-08-08前言:
OpenAI的GPT-3.5是一个强大的语言模型,可以用于生成人类语言或完成各种自然语言处理任务。这个模型的驱动是OpenAI API,它提供了一个简单的接口,使我们可以使用Python来访问GPT-3.5。
步骤一:准备工作
首先,您需要一个OpenAI账号,并获取到GPT-3.5的API密钥。然后,您需要安装OpenAI的Python库,可以使用以下命令来安装:
pip install openai
安装完成后,您需要导入库:
import openai
步骤二:设置API密钥
使用以下代码来设置您的API密钥:
openai.api_key = 'YOUR_API_KEY'
确保将 "YOUR_API_KEY" 替换为您自己的API密钥。
步骤三:调用GPT-3.5接口
现在,您可以调用GPT-3.5接口来生成文本或完成其他自然语言处理任务了。以下是一个使用GPT-3.5进行文本生成的例子:
response = openai.Completion.create( engine='text-davinci-003', prompt='你有多少年的编程经验?', max_tokens=50 )
在该示例中,我们使用"text-davinci-003"作为引擎,这是一个适用于自然语言生成的GPT-3.5模型。我们提供了一个中文的问题作为“prompt”,并设置了生成的最大令牌数为50。您可以根据需要调整这些参数。
总结:
通过上述步骤,我们可以使用Python调用GPT-3.5接口。首先,我们需要准备工作,包括获取API密钥和安装OpenAI Python库。然后,我们设置API密钥,并使用openai.Completion.create()函数来调用接口。通过调整参数,我们可以根据具体需求生成自然语言文本或完成其他的自然语言处理任务。